数据库、执行1创建的存储过程,看3创建的触发器是否被执行。
时间: 2024-02-23 22:58:08 浏览: 10
好的,您想了解如何在数据库中执行创建存储过程并检查是否执行了已创建的触发器。首先,您可以使用类似以下的语法来创建一个存储过程:
```
CREATE PROCEDURE [dbo].[YourProcedureName]
AS
BEGIN
-- Your SQL statements here
END
```
确保将 "YourProcedureName" 替换为您想要创建的存储过程的实际名称,并在 BEGIN 和 END 关键字之间添加您的 SQL 语句。
接下来,您可以使用类似以下的语法来创建一个触发器:
```
CREATE TRIGGER [dbo].[YourTriggerName]
ON [dbo].[YourTableName]
AFTER INSERT
AS
BEGIN
-- Your SQL statements here
END
```
同样,确保将 "YourTriggerName" 替换为您想要创建的触发器的实际名称,并在 BEGIN 和 END 关键字之间添加您的 SQL 语句。
接下来,您可以在 SQL Server Management Studio (SSMS) 或任何其他 SQL 工具中打开查询窗口,并使用 EXECUTE 关键字来执行您创建的存储过程:
```
EXEC [dbo].[YourProcedureName]
```
执行存储过程时,如果已创建的触发器符合触发条件,它们将自动执行。要检查触发器是否已执行,请使用类似以下的语法:
```
SELECT * FROM [dbo].[YourTriggerTable]
```
确保将 "YourTriggerTable" 替换为您要检查的实际表的名称。如果触发器已执行,您应该能够在该表中看到相关的数据。